Core Viewpoint - The article highlights the strategic advantages of Bao'an in Shenzhen, emphasizing its role as a key area for industrial development within the Greater Bay Area, supported by significant land and space offerings for businesses [1][3][5]. Group 1: Strategic Location and Economic Potential - Bao'an's strategic position in the Greater Bay Area is underscored, making it a vital hub for innovation and economic activity, similar to Silicon Valley's role in the San Francisco Bay Area [3][5]. - The area has seen a transformation from a peripheral zone to a central urban area, enhancing its attractiveness for businesses looking to establish a presence in the region [3][6]. - Major infrastructure developments, such as the Shenzhen Airport's "three-runway era" and the Shenzhong Channel, are enhancing Bao'an's connectivity and economic potential [6][21]. Group 2: Industrial Ecosystem and Business Environment - Bao'an boasts a robust industrial ecosystem with nearly 560,000 enterprises and five trillion-level industrial clusters, creating a conducive environment for business growth [8][10]. - The region is home to over 380 national-level "little giant" enterprises and 7,397 national high-tech enterprises, indicating a strong innovation capacity and economic dynamism [10][21]. - The local government is actively enhancing the business environment by providing substantial land and space resources, including over 300 hectares of industrial land and 20 million square meters of quality industrial space [15][18]. Group 3: Innovative Business Services - The introduction of a "space supermarket" concept allows businesses to select industrial space based on their specific needs, enhancing the efficiency of the space allocation process [18][20]. - Bao'an's government is committed to creating a supportive ecosystem for businesses, offering various types of spaces tailored to different stages of enterprise development, from startups to established firms [20][21]. - The focus on a full-chain support system aims to position the local government as a partner for businesses, fostering long-term growth and collaboration [21].
